The Bachelor of Science Dental Hygiene is a three-year program. To enroll in the Dental Hygiene program, students must complete at least one pre-professional year before admission.
The Dental Hygiene curriculum includes courses in biomedical, behavioural, and clinical sciences. In each year of the program, students participate in external practicum experiences within the city and surrounding districts in various community settings, such as hospitals, schools, long-term care facilities, and community agencies/clinics. An experience in an external rural clinic is required before graduation.
The Dental Hygiene program is structured as a “lock step” program. A lock-step program is one in which the students are admitted as a cohort and take their courses together in a specified sequence (offered only once per year). Courses are offered in a sequence, whereby the knowledge, skills, and attitudes build throughout the year. Academic and practice experiences are mapped throughout the 3 years of the Dental Hygiene Program continuously, not as discrete experiences.
